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Arnhem to Stuttgart is to drive which costs €85 - €130 and takes 4h 44m.
The fastest way to get from Arnhem to Stuttgart is to train which takes 3h 47m and costs €75 - €270.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Arnhem Centraal and arriving at Stuttgart Hbf. Services depart twice da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 3h 47m.
The distance between Arnhem and Stuttgart is 506 km. The road distance is 499.9 km.
The best way to get from Arnhem to Stuttgart without a car is to train which takes 3h 47m and costs €75 - €270.
The train from Arnhem Centraal to Stuttgart Hbf takes 3h 47m including transfers and departs twice daily.
Arnhem to Stuttgart train services, operated by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S), depart from Arnhem Centraal station.
Arnhem to Stuttgart train services, operated by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S), arrive at Stuttgart Hbf station.
Yes, the driving distance between Arnhem to Stuttgart is 500 km. It takes approximately 4h 44m to drive from Arnhem to Stuttgart.

What companies run services between Arnhem, Netherlands and Stuttgart, Germany?
Nederlandse Spoorwegen (NS) operates a train from Arnhem Centraal to Stuttgart Hbf twice daily. Tickets cost €75–270 and the journey takes 3h 47m.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C) also services this route once daily.
